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

Create PURL services documentation #249

Closed
4 tasks done
pombredanne opened this issue Dec 13, 2023 · 6 comments
Closed
4 tasks done

Create PURL services documentation #249

pombredanne opened this issue Dec 13, 2023 · 6 comments
Assignees
Labels
documentation Improvements or additions to documentation

Comments

@pombredanne
Copy link
Member

pombredanne commented Dec 13, 2023

We should create and publish on RTD a comprehensive installation and usage documentation for the various PURL-based services of PurlDB. This should be backed by a publicly accessible demo system

@pombredanne
Copy link
Member Author

We would need some doc for the purlcli and some doc for each of the endpoints

@pombredanne
Copy link
Member Author

@johnmhoran @AyanSinhaMahapatra is this something you guys could get started?
Overall we would need some doc in the same style and structure as ScanCode.io?

@johnmhoran
Copy link
Member

@pombredanne I just saw this. Yes, I'd be happy to work with @AyanSinhaMahapatra on this -- we can start by finding a time to discuss general structure and content and see how the ScanCode.io RTD informs our work. I'll also need to learn what the various endpoints do and how we use them.

Unless you suggest otherwise, I would like to get a bit more of my PURL CLI work out of the way first since I'm still wrestling with the urls command, have not yet fully changed the four existing commands to the SCTK-like data structure, and have more commands to add (scan and git -- and perhaps others?).

@pombredanne
Copy link
Member Author

Some status update:

@pombredanne pombredanne self-assigned this Apr 5, 2024
@pombredanne pombredanne moved this to In progress in 05-purl2all - PURL services Apr 5, 2024
@AyanSinhaMahapatra AyanSinhaMahapatra added the documentation Improvements or additions to documentation label Apr 8, 2024
johnmhoran added a commit that referenced this issue May 28, 2024
@johnmhoran
Copy link
Member

@pombredanne @AyanSinhaMahapatra As noted a bit earlier in purldb PR 436, I've added details to the existing purldb-toolkit RTD page re the use of the four current PURLCLI tools, with a mix of command and output examples and several related notes. The .rst is here:

https://github.com/nexB/purldb/blob/f49eff87ae9a4226584096498836de7d5015f6a2/purldb-toolkit/README.rst

The initial description above for this issue also says This should be backed by a publicly accessible demo system. What is this? Any examples or articles or a design doc?

johnmhoran added a commit that referenced this issue May 30, 2024
johnmhoran added a commit that referenced this issue May 31, 2024
Reference: #249
Signed-off-by: John M. Horan <[email protected]>
AyanSinhaMahapatra added a commit that referenced this issue Jun 3, 2024
Update purldb-toolkit and related README files #249
@pombredanne
Copy link
Member Author

@github-project-automation github-project-automation bot moved this from In progress to Done in 05-purl2all - PURL services Jun 13, 2024
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
documentation Improvements or additions to documentation
Projects
None yet
Development

No branches or pull requests

3 participants